Title: Criteria for the Certification and Recertification of the Waste Isolation Pilot Plant's Compliance With the Disposal Regulations; Panel Closure Redesign | |
Abstract: In December 2013, EPA published a proposed rule which would modify a small portion of 40 CFR 194, "Criteria for the Certification and Re-certification of the Waste Isolation Pilot Plant's Compliance with the 40 CFR part 191 Disposal Regulations." 40 CFR part 194, appendix A, condition 1 currently stipulates that the Option D Panel Closure included in DOE's 1996 Compliance Certification application be implemented to seal filled waste panels in the repository. On September 28, 2011, DOE submitted a Planned Change Request which proposes the replacement of the concrete monolith and mortared explosion wall included in the Option D Panel Closure with an alternative design consisting of steel bulkheads and mined salt backfill. According to DOE, implementation of Option D presents significant technical obstacles, and the proposed change meets the same operational performance requirements while reducing costs and impacts on waste emplacement activities. | |
